Before replacing the Y-axis pulley, make sure to turn off the device and disconnect the power for safe operation.
① Take off the PEI board on the hotbed and place it aside for later installation.
② Use an S2.5 Allen key to unscrew the 4 screws securing the hotbed.
There are spacers between the hotbed and the hotbed bracket, so be careful not to lose them.
Place the hotbed and the bottom spacers aside for later installation.
Note: Since the hotbed wires are not disconnected, place the hotbed within the movable range.

① Rotate the knob on the Y-axis tensioner counterclockwise, remove it, and place it aside for later installation.
② Use an S2.0 Allen key to tighten the left and right screws securing the Y-axis tensioner shell, remove the shell, and place it aside for later installation.
① Remove the belt copper buckles on the front and rear sides of the hotbed-fixed sheet metal, take off the pulley of the Y-axis tensioner, and place it aside.

② Slide out the hotbed-fixed sheet metal from the direction of the Y-axis tensioner.
Use an open-end wrench to secure the nut, then use an S3.0 Allen key to counterclockwise unscrew the 3 spacer screws, and remove the pulley, screws, spacers, and nut.
